Kas is a true gem in the Mediterranean coast in southwestern Turkey that offers a cool combination of ancient history that traces back to the Lycian kingdom and modern leisure. The streets of Kas are peppered with historical landmarks and traditional houses with wooden balconies overflowing with bougainvillaea. Even though Kas is pretty tiny it offers some stunning bays with crystal clear water, great food and a wide selection of boat tours.

Departure for Fethiye with two stops on the way - Kaputas beach and ancient city of Patara
Kaputas beach with it's famous bright sapphire water is not only one of the most beautiful beaches on the Lycian coast but in all of Turkey. And it's also a natural peace of art awarded with the Blue flag for it's clear water.
Patara was the capital city of the Lycian League. It is believed that Saint Nicholas was born in Patara around 280 AD. Patara was the birthplace of Apollo and Artemis, according to Greek mythology. Now it's an open-air museum.
